Helpful Tips for Your Search

Meanings of Sovereignty: Look for names that traditionally belong to French kings, such as Louis, Philippe, or Charles, to instill a sense of leadership.

Breton and Regional Roots: If you have ties to specific regions, look for names like Mael or Gaël (Brittany) to honor those distinct cultural landscapes.

The “Bobo” Trend: Many modern French favorites are vintage revivals known as “bobo” names short, classic, and slightly whimsical, such as Jules, Léon, or Gabin.

Philosophical Inspiration: France is the home of Voltaire, Rousseau, and Descartes. Names like Blaise or René provide a timeless, intellectual vibe that celebrates French independence of thought.
